the human intestine contains Escherichia coli bacteria. in the laboratory this bacteria grows exponentially with a relatively growth of k=0.41 per hour. assume that 1,000 bacterial cells are present at time t=0 a) Find a formula for the number P(t) of bacteria at time t. b)How many bacteria cells will there be 5 hours from now? c) When will there be 10,000 cells

OpenStudy (alekos):

Standard equation is usually P(t) = P(0)e^kt where P(0) = 1,000 and k = 0.41 (I'm assuming)

OpenStudy (alekos):

To work out b) just substitute P(5) in the equation

OpenStudy (alekos):

For c) substitute P(t) = 10,000 and then make t the subject of the formula
